跳转到内容
go-zero
搜索
Ctrl
K
取消
GitHub
选择主题
深色
浅色
自动
选择语言
English
简体中文
快速开始
入门指南
installation
安装 Go
安装 goctl
安装 protoc
安装 IDE 插件
dsl
API DSL 语法
go-zero 的 Proto 语法
quickstart
Hello World
构建 API 服务
构建 RPC 服务
项目创建方式
教程
教程目录
grpc
gRPC 客户端
gRPC 服务端开发
gRPC 拦截器
http
HTTP 基础开发
中间件
JWT 认证
文件上传
microservice
负载均衡
分布式链路追踪
服务发现
database
MySQL
MongoDB
Redis
deployment
Docker 部署
Kubernetes 部署
核心概念
框架概述
名词术语表
设计原则
项目结构
架构概览
参考文档
参考文档
goctl
goctl 命令参考
goctl api
goctl model
goctl rpc
configuration
API 服务配置
RPC 服务配置
更新日志
示例
示例
Hello World
REST API + JWT 鉴权
书店示例
微服务系统
GitHub
选择主题
深色
浅色
自动
选择语言
English
简体中文
框架概述
框架概述
Section titled “框架概述”
go-zero 是面向云原生场景的 Go 语言框架,覆盖 API、RPC、微服务治理与基础组件。
适用场景
Section titled “适用场景”
互联网高并发服务
中后台业务系统
微服务拆分与演进
从单体迁移到分布式架构
你将获得
Section titled “你将获得”
一套统一的工程脚手架与目录规范
一组可直接落地的治理能力(限流/熔断/降载)
对云原生部署更友好的服务边界设计
下一步
Section titled “下一步”
名词术语
架构设计